The Capital's Transportation Hub

Situated in the heart of Taipei City, the Taipei Bus Station is a complex transit center that integrates bus passenger transport, Taiwan Railways, High Speed Rail, MRT and Airport Express, and vertically connects different transport modes for interchange services.

The overall plan of the transit station development project is to develop the transit station into a high quality transit station with intelligent facilities, diversified functions and refined services to meet the triple-win objectives of high service standards for users, high profitability for operators, and high transport efficiency and social equity for government supervisors.

The bus route enters the station from the northwest corner of the base (Chengde Road and Huayin Street) and ascends slowly along the internal driveway of the building to the platform level on the second to fourth floors of the bus station, where 48 platforms are provided for boarding and alighting passengers and two spare platforms are provided.

The ground floor of the transit station is a ticketing hall and shopping area, while the first basement is connected to the MRT Street and the second basement is connected to Taipei Underground Street, making it easy for passengers to transfer quickly between the Danshui Line, Xindian Line, Bannan Line, THSR, Taiwan Railways and Airport MRT. In addition, the transit station has a dedicated ramp on the third floor to connect to the elevated expressway, which connects to the Zhongxiao Bridge and the Huanhe Expressway to the National Highway out of Taipei City, reducing the impact of flat traffic on the Civic Boulevard.

  • Leading in size

    Taipei Bus Station operates 24 hours a day, with nine national highway operators and 52 routes, covering all major cities in Taiwan.
  • First to use RFID technology to integrate applications

    With a dedicated intelligent management system costing hundreds of millions of Taiwan dollars, it uses advanced RFID technology to perform fleet monitoring, provide real-time schedule display, abnormal event detection, platform door control, and is comparable to an airport terminal.
    The station is the largest and most efficient bus station in the country, bringing new energy and distinction to bus transport.
  • Outstanding location

    Located in the heart of Taipei's city center, the station is a hub for bus transport, Taiwan Railways, High Speed Rail, MRT and Airport Express. The first basement level connects the MRT, THSR and MRT, improving interchange convenience and reducing travel time.
  • Four-storey grand station The world's first four-storey, three-dimensional passenger terminal, with buses entering from the northwest corner of the base (Chengde Road and Huayin Street) and rising slowly along the building's internal driveway to the bus station's second to fourth floor platform levels, significantly enhancing space utilization.
  • Outstanding facilities The floor area of the terminal building is approximately 8,000 pings (26446.28 m2). There are 30 ticket windows and a merchandise service area on the ground floor. The second to fourth floors are equipped with 48 platforms and 2 spare parking spaces for loading and unloading passengers. To meet the special needs of the transit station, a customized 21.5 tonne short wheelbase tractor is on standby 24 hours a day at the station.
  • Dedicated ramps The bus station is designed as a one-in, two-out station, with a ramp on the third floor to connect with the elevated road on Civic Boulevard. The station's ramps are connected to the Civic Boulevard elevated road, making it a perfect place for traffic to leave the station. After leaving the station, vehicles can continue to Zhongxiao Bridge and the Huanhe Expressway to National Highway No. 1 and leave Taipei City, reducing the impact of traffic on the Civic Boulevard.
  • Unique capacity and flow The daily traffic volume reaches 2,300 to 3,500 vehicles. The maximum number of vehicles entering the station per hour is 286. The daily passenger flow is 40,000 to 60,000.
